Salesforce Administrator Job Description:

We are currently seeking a Salesforce Administrator who will be responsible for scoping, development, testing, and ongoing support and maintenance for multiple Salesforce instances. This role will work with stakeholders at all levels of the organization to implement solutions for changing business and marketing needs. The Salesforce Administrator will also manage essential day-to-day tasks including testing, researching, and troubleshooting in order to sustain smooth operation of our CRM for our users. This role is expected to reflect expertise, autonomy, and self-direction in its approach to the responsibilities assigned below.

The Day-to-Day:

  • Provide end-user support for Salesforce.com issues including system configuration and system maintenance.
  • Create and maintain validation rules and custom workflows.
  • Administration and support across various Salesforce projects, including but not limited to:
  • Manage multiple user setups including profiles and roles
  • Build and maintain custom objects, fields, formulas, record types, page layouts and validations.
  • Assist with the development of new functionality, customization or enhancements.
  • Create and maintain documentation for Salesforce processes, policies, configuration and user guides.
  • Audit and QA testing for iterative development cycles across various Salesforce projects.
  • User testing including developing test plans, creating user test cases, and scheduling testers.
  • Develop and test new functionality and customization or enhancements.
  • Release & environment management (i.e.: deployments).
  • Provide training and drive adoption of the existing system as well as new features or functionality that is developed.

What you bring to the role:

  • At least 2+ years’ experience working as a Salesforce Administrator.
  • Salesforce Administrator Certification.
  • Intermediate experience with the Salesforce Lightning including the development of Lightning Web Components.
  • Experience working in Salesforce Sandbox instances and deploying components to QA and Production environments.
  • Experience with Salesforce Apex including the ability to design and develop new Triggers and Classes.
